Openoffice macros explained pdf free

Base macros one of the great advantages of storing macros with in an base file is portability. Enable or disable macros in office files office support. There are a lot of code snippets and examples, but you will still probably need to go the macros and api section of the ooo online forum for help when it actually comes time to write your macros. Both of those items are at the bottom of the category list.

Nov 07, 2012 this video is an introduction to the basics of macros and vba in excel. Getting started with macros apache openoffice wiki. It has vast sections of basic programming practice that explain things in minute detail. Some chapters from the third edition of macros explained. Creates personal dialog windows and provides scope for the adding of control elements and event handlers. Libreoffice and share the same basic macro language and api application programming interface. About basic and allows these to be created, saved, modified, and printed. Excel is capable of creating and editing spreadsheets that are saved with a. Macros for libreoffice calc the document foundation wiki. Using a macro as a function apache openoffice wiki. Macros are stored in a directory with the application, and my. First, the time has come, more than come, for the following. In addition to the macros, the novell edition of openoffice.

More than 1 million books in pdf, epub, mobi, tuebl and audiobook formats. Tutorialhow do i view or edit a pdf file with openoffice. Learn how macros can really speed up your work in excel duration. Search for openoffice org writer books in the search form now, download or read books for free, just by creating an account to enter our library.

Apr, 2015 the apache openoffice user forum is an user to user help and discussion forum for exchanging information and tips with other users of apache openoffice, the open source office suite. The pdf is very useful for searching through the text. Compatibility between basic and vba relates to the basic language as well as the runtime library. This is where you find general information about working with macros and libreoffice basic. The underlying macro languages are very different and the conversion of macros from excel to openoffice and its derivatives is not a simple process. First, there was the first edition of macros explained oome. Storing a macro in a document library each openoffice. Macros explained andrew douglas pitonyak hentzenwerke publishing. Another resource is the xray tool, available from bernard marcellys website. Dmitri popov using the builtin programming language you can write macros that expand s capabilities and automate repetitive tasks. A good resource for openoffice apis is the book openoffice macros explained by andrew pitonyak, available as a free download from his website. It was an opensourced version of the earlier staroffice, which sun microsystems acquired in 1999 for internal use. Macros ooobasic et api bernard marcelly and laurent godard eyrolles, 2011.

All pertinent macro libraries may be included and deployed to userswithout the need to deploy the accompanying code as separate libraries. General uses of excel include cellbased calculation, pivot tables, and various graphing tools. You are free to use variables without declaring them. The application library container has two primary components, macros distributed with ooo, and macros that you create. How to enable macros in openoffice enable macros in openoffice openoffice macros trusted sources in openoffice macros security openoffice. Various tabs in this dialog allow you to assign the macro to execute as a menu item, from a toolbar icon, or a system event. However, if you work in an organization, your system administrator might have changed the default settings to prevent anyone from changing any settings. Where the difference is important, you will be told. This macro converts the active document to pdf and then adds the pdf. Newly updated for excel 2002, writing excel macros with vba, 2nd edition provides excel powerusers, as well as programmers who are unfamiliar with the excel object model, with a solid introduction to writing visual basic for. The following table lists the languages available for macro development in each office suite. Examples described and untested macros 3 libreoffice api documentation.

The openoffice can run some vba routine, but mso can not run any openoffice api routine. Help pages included with 455 macros included with 455 web sites 456 reference material 456 macro examples 456 miscellaneous 456. Macros explained free epub, mobi, pdf ebooks download, ebook torrents download. An introduction to the creation and management of macros in openoffice is presented, and each function and command is described.

Some macros are available as free downloads on the internet see. The ooo macro dialog shows your macros in a container named my macros, and those distributed as macros see figure 1. Enter a meaningful name such as calcfunctions and click ok. Libreoffice, the best free and open source office suite.

I will caution that the text is for those with some programming experience, and i as a hobby programmer have found some concepts hard to grasp. The freefile function is used to create a free file handle. The openoffice have api, macro, and several programming language feature for example. Another excellent introduction to office basic macros written in french is. Macros explained oome third edition last modified monday, october 1, 2012 at 09.

Storing a macro in a document library each document is a library container able to contain macros and dialogs. This is also available with tools macros organize macros basic, select the macro, and click the assign button to launch the customize dialog. As the name suggests, basic is a programming language from the basic family. Hybrid pdf odf files will be opened in openoffice writer as an odf file without any layout changes. How to get excel macros to run in openoffice view topic. Anyone who has previously worked with other basic languages in particular with visual basic or visual basic for applications vba from microsoft will quickly become accustomed to basic. Ooo automatically creates a macro named main and opens the module for. Macros available for download and read online in other formats. Enable or disable macros with the trust center macro security settings are located in the trust center. Ooomacros is a repository for macrosaddins, and documentation about. Ooo, commonly known as openoffice, is a discontinued opensource office suite.

I am neither an artist nor a designer, so, i hired amanda barham to create the cover art. Openoffice have limited support for vba macros, it doesnt support all vba features. A hybrid pdf odf file is a pdf file that contains an embedded odf source file as well as the normal pdf content. Visit andrew pitonyaks web page to get the latest pdf and odt files of his book. Theres also a separate book of collected macros, called andrewmacros. My suggestion for those who want to learn oo macros is download the staroffice manuals free, download the xray macro. On a computer where not much has happened in respect of macros since a pre version 3. Macros explained,2004, isbn 1930919514, ean 1930919514, by pitonyak a. Macros stored with ooo are listed under basic macros.

Excel vba to openoffice basic converter spreadsheets. Purchase or download the latest libreoffice getting started guide, written by community experts. Configuration or preferences setup are presented for a limited set of free and open source foss ides. Start by opening a new text document, which will be named untitled1 assuming that no other untitled document is currently open. Allows an object to own and dispose free an object. The included integrated development environment ide is used to create and debug macros and dialogs. I found the available downloadable pdf to be invaluable when finding specific examples in the book that dealt with a specific call or method. We went sleuthing and found a really nice supply of them, free. One big recurring theme from endusers who move from word to is the plea for prebuilt macros that will supply extra functionality without them having to code anything themselves. Download the org pdf ebook the org the org ebook author by ray fisman the org ebook free of registration rating. Providing complete and thorough coverage of macro programming in openoffice.

Getting started guide libreoffice documentation your. Their respective logos and icons are also subject to international laws. But before you venture into the world of variables, loops, and procedures, check out some existing macros. Download for dummies gurdy leete, ellen finkelstein, mary leete pdf. You may find that libreoffice offers a slightly easier transition, perhaps at the cost of overall stability, but if you have a suite of excel macros the most cost effective solution is to stick. There are some strong reasons to move to open office 3. If nothing is referencing your code, feel free to change the module and library names. My suggestion for those who want to learn oo macros is download the staroffice manuals free, download the xray macro free, start with calc macros. The following macros can be used with libreoffice calc libreoffice basic python javascript. There is also a pdf version last uploaded april 30, 2016 09.

Dont let the books massive 476 pages intimidate you. Solved button for save and print in a form view topic apache openoffice community forum. There exists fundamental differences to the way the code is constructed in openoffice basic compared with visual basic for applications. Migrating to apache openoffice apache openoffice wiki. For instance, with an excel spreadsheet, you could create a monthly budget, track business expenses, or sort and organize large amounts of data. Macros for the current document are listed under basic macros. Failing to anticipate the popularity of macros to automate openoffice, the existing developers documentation emphasizes control through other languages. In the basic ide, hover the mouse cursor over the toolbar buttons to display the tool tips.

Macros are programs which automate tasks and can be embedded in a document. Oobasic but they are not same as msoffice features. This book provides a sufficient introduction to macro programming in openoffice to allow you to create your own macros and have a basic understanding of the underlying paradigm. The converter may also serve as a learning mechanism to better understand the similarities and differences between the vba and oo basic coding specifications. Create a library all ooo documents, regardless of document type, may contain macros. Part of the difficulty stems from the highly technical documentation thats all that is available for programming openoffice macros, but i do keep going back to the book.

This excel vba to openoffice basic converter offers a starting point for migrating vba projects in excel to the openoffice or star office calc application. This pdf is designed to be read onscreen, two pages at a time. The pdf import extension also allows you to import and modify pdf documents for non hybrid pdf odf files. Macros are stored in a module, so the next step is to create a module in the newly created open. This page presents the steps enabling to develop libreoffice python macros within an integrated development environment ide. In ooo, macros and dialogs are stored in documents and libraries. Where you store open office macros open office tutorials. Mac is not feature compatible with microsoft office 2003. Specific techniques to perform a variety of commonly requested functions are provided, including actions common to all applications in the openoffice. The macro language is very flexible, allowing automation of both simple and complex tasks. Click the select macro button to open the basic macros dialog select the standard library in the calctestmacros document and click new to create a new module.

1102 882 413 600 945 384 984 1015 628 339 1337 985 1021 1307 706 1414 600 1144 429 1391 870 173 774 244 1368 979 134 835 1056 1001 1138 1210